Official abstract text for this publication.
A clutch is configured to mechanically establish and disestablish a torque transmission path between an input shaft through which a torque is input and an output shaft through which the torque is output. The clutch includes a sun gear, an internal gear, planetary gears, and a carrier. The sun gear is configured to switch between a fixed state and a non-fixed state. The internal gear is coupled to the input shaft in a torque transmittable manner. The planetary gears are configured to mesh with the sun gear and the internal gear. The carrier is coupled to the output shaft in a torque transmittable manner and configured to support the planetary gears rotatably. The carrier includes a coupling portion to be coupled to a detachment member configured to detach the carrier from the clutch.
